How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Oakdale?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Oakdale Studio Apartments | $2,168 | $1,965 | $2,725 |
Oakdale 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,946 | $1,894 | $3,600 |
Oakdale 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,290 | $2,400 | $4,125 |
Oakdale 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,205 | $3,205 | $3,205 |
